A method and detection system of unmanned vehicle wireless remote emergency braking performance are developed based on high-precision GPS and wireless communications to achieve unmanned vehicle wireless remote emergency braking performance detection. This system consists of hardware and software systems. The hardware system consists of GPS and wireless transceiver modules, and an unmanned vehicle and a referee vehicle are connected through wireless signals. This can measure GPS data of the unmanned and referee vehicles. The software system is used for data collection, data processing, and analysis. Braking time, braking distance, brake lag time, and other parameters can be analyzed and calculated by testing and processing GPS data. By analyzing road tests and comparing verification tests, the device realizes the unmanned vehicle wireless emergency brake braking response time and braking distance evaluation functions. The results can protect the operation reliability of unmanned vehicles and improve unmanned vehicle driving safety.
